Kevin Allred is a writer, speaker, educator, and musician who loves Beyoncé and believes knowledge should be accessible to everyone—not just gatekeepers of the Ivory Tower. He lives in Brooklyn with his boyfriend and (possibly demonic) senior chihuahua with no teeth, Marshall.
Kevin's mission is to facilitate conversations that disrupt America's racist and heterosexist status quo, and to have fun while doing it. He's an ex-Mormon from Logan UT, a punk rock indie folksinger, a diligent student of Black feminism, and outspoken outlaw of academia. He holds degrees from Utah State University, UMass Boston, Berklee College of Music, and Rutgers University. He published Ain't I A Diva?: Beyoncé and the Power of Pop Culture Pedagogy with the Feminist Press at CUNY in 2019. His other writing has been featured all over the internet. Kevin also runs the independent record label, Gutter Folks Records. |
